简介
Sinus 是一个 Node.js 正弦函数计算库,方便开发者在 Node.js 中进行正弦函数的计算。 通过 npm 安装 Sinus,可以使用其提供的 API 进行正弦函数的计算。
安装
在终端中输入以下命令可以通过 npm 安装 sinus 包:
npm install sinus
使用
Sinus 支持以下 API:
sinus.sin(x)
该函数返回给定角度 x 的正弦值。x 必须是以度数给定的角度。
示例代码:
const sinus = require('sinus'); console.log(sinus.sin(90)); // 1 console.log(sinus.sin(180)); // 0 console.log(sinus.sin(0)); // 0
sinus.cos(x)
该函数返回给定角度 x 的余弦值。x 必须是以度数给定的角度。
示例代码:
const sinus = require('sinus'); console.log(sinus.cos(90)); // 0 console.log(sinus.cos(180)); // -1 console.log(sinus.cos(0)); // 1
sinus.tan(x)
该函数返回给定角度 x 的正切值。x 必须是以度数给定的角度。
示例代码:
const sinus = require('sinus'); console.log(sinus.tan(45)); // 1 console.log(sinus.tan(90)); // Infinity console.log(sinus.tan(0)); // 0
sinus.cot(x)
该函数返回给定角度 x 的余切值。x 必须是以度数给定的角度。
示例代码:
const sinus = require('sinus'); console.log(sinus.cot(45)); // 1 console.log(sinus.cot(90)); // 0 console.log(sinus.cot(0)); // Infinity
sinus.sec(x)
该函数返回给定角度 x 的正割值。x 必须是以度数给定的角度。
示例代码:
const sinus = require('sinus'); console.log(sinus.sec(45)); // 1.4142135623730951 console.log(sinus.sec(90)); // Infinity console.log(sinus.sec(0)); // 1
sinus.csc(x)
该函数返回给定角度 x 的余割值。x 必须是以度数给定的角度。
示例代码:
const sinus = require('sinus'); console.log(sinus.csc(45)); // 1.4142135623730951 console.log(sinus.csc(90)); // 1 console.log(sinus.csc(0)); // Infinity
总结
使用 Sinus 可以方便地处理正弦函数计算。通过 npm 安装 Sinus 包,使用 Sinus 提供的 API 进行相关计算。在使用过程中要注意角度必须是以度数给定的。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/6005569681e8991b448d3619